Wholesale Credit Risk Reporting - Associate

Location: Mumbai, Maharashtra, India

Job Family: Risk Reporting

About the Role

At JP Morgan Chase, we are seeking a talented Wholesale Credit Risk Reporting Associate to join our dynamic Risk Management team in Mumbai, Maharashtra, India. This role is pivotal in supporting our Wholesale Banking division, where you'll contribute to the assessment and reporting of credit risks associated with large corporate lending, trade finance, and capital markets activities. As part of a global institution with over $3.7 trillion in assets, you'll work on cutting-edge initiatives that influence decision-making at the highest levels, leveraging JP Morgan's robust technology infrastructure to deliver insightful risk analytics. This position offers an exciting opportunity to grow your career in a collaborative environment that values innovation and integrity, pushing the boundaries of what's possible in financial risk management. In this role, you will be responsible for generating detailed credit risk reports that cover exposure monitoring, portfolio performance, and regulatory compliance for wholesale clients across industries. You'll collaborate closely with credit officers, data scientists, and business leaders to refine reporting processes, incorporating advanced tools like SQL and Python to handle vast datasets from JP Morgan's proprietary systems. Key tasks include stress testing scenarios under frameworks like Basel III and IFRS 9, ensuring our reports provide actionable intelligence to mitigate risks in volatile markets. Based in our state-of-the-art Mumbai office, you'll engage with regional and global teams, gaining exposure to international wholesale banking operations while adhering to JP Morgan's stringent governance standards. We value professionals who thrive in high-impact roles and are committed to excellence. This associate-level position is ideal for those with a solid foundation in financial services and a passion for risk reporting, offering pathways for advancement within JP Morgan Chase's expansive network. Join us to make a meaningful difference in safeguarding our clients' interests and driving sustainable growth in the financial sector.

Key Responsibilities

  • Develop and maintain comprehensive credit risk reports for wholesale portfolios, ensuring accuracy and timeliness for senior management and regulatory submissions
  • Analyze credit exposure data across various asset classes, identifying trends and potential risks in JP Morgan's global wholesale lending activities
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ams including credit analysts, traders, and compliance officers to enhance risk reporting methodologies
  • Utilize advanced analytics tools to model credit risk scenarios and stress test wholesale portfolios under different economic conditions
  • Ensure compliance with internal JP Morgan policies and external regulations such as Dodd-Frank, EMIR, and RBI guidelines for the Mumbai office
  • Automate reporting processes using SQL, Python, or Tableau to improve efficiency and reduce manual errors
  • Monitor and report on key risk indicators (KRIs) for wholesale credit products, providing actionable insights to mitigate portfolio risks
  • Support ad-hoc reporting requests from business units and contribute to the continuous improvement of risk management frameworks
  • Participate in audits and reviews of credit risk reporting to uphold JP Morgan's high standards of governance and transparency
  • Liaise with technology teams to integrate new data sources into existing risk reporting systems
